WebJan 11, 2024 · Generally, Cape Cod homes have a steep roof, shingled exterior, symmetrical façade, and large chimney in the middle. While Cape Cod houses can have multiple floors, most residences are single-storied. WebMay 13, 2024 · House in French Quarter, New Orleans in 18th-century Spanish colonial style. 4. French Colonial. Destrehan Plantation built in 1787 in Louisiana is a good example of a French colonial style house. In 1840 it was further remodeled incorporating Greek Revival architectural elements.
